what is true about the sum of the two polynomials? 6s²t - 2st² 4s²t - 3st² the sum is a binomial with a degree of 2. the sum is a binomial with a degree of 3. the sum is a trinomial with a degree of 2. the sum is a trinomial with a degree of 3.
Answer
Explanation:
Step1: Add like - terms
$(6s^{2}t - 2st^{2})+(4s^{2}t - 3st^{2})=(6s^{2}t+4s^{2}t)+(- 2st^{2}-3st^{2})$
Step2: Simplify the sum
$10s^{2}t - 5st^{2}$
Step3: Determine the type and degree
The resulting polynomial $10s^{2}t - 5st^{2}$ has two terms (a binomial), and the degree of a term in a polynomial in two variables $s$ and $t$ is the sum of the exponents of the variables in that term. For $10s^{2}t$, the degree is $2 + 1=3$, and for $-5st^{2}$, the degree is $1+2 = 3$. So the degree of the polynomial is 3.
Answer:
The sum is a binomial with a degree of 3.
